Default Not just the house. What kind of person/family are you?

The questions of things like an association or considering another lake are highly personal.

I had a neighbor who moved from a condo environment. He was unhappy with the house because he enjoyed getting together with a group of people. A private home was no fun. He sold the house and went back to the condo. With kids in the mix, associations have other kids and activities for them. In a private house you may have to bring their friends up with you. Yes, we had neighbors with kids but more often than not they were not there when we were. Plus the neighboring kids were boys. My daughter got along OK but would probably been happier with girls.

As to another lake, how do you use the water? Personally, I am not a sit on the water all day type of person. I like having destinations for meals, ice cream, activities, events, shopping, etc. I could be up for a week and never use my car. Sure, we did some tubing and I had jet skis for splashing around fun but the majority of time I was heading to Wolfeboro, Meredith, Alton, or Center Harbor. Most other lakes cannot supply that kind of experience. Many have NO major towns on them.

That's me. I was VERY happy with a private home on Winnipesaukee. Knowing what kind of people you and your family are will go a long way toward being happy with a MAJOR purchase and ongoing commitment.
